Mp3 of the Week: MC Exposition

 

DOWNLOAD: MC Exposition, "50 Million Pictures" (mp3)

MC Exposition does this strange thing when he performs: he rhymes so that people in the crowd can understand him. That’s one reason his organic hip-hop outfit, Audible Mainframe, was Boston’s most popular live rap group until it relocated to Long Beach last year. Expo’s clarity and timeless populist message might also explain why San Diego indie Wage Records recently re-released his 2003 solo debut, The Metro. It’s only right that Expo return home to resurrect cuts like “50 Million Pictures,” which finds him greeting old City Year friends, pulling tubes with UMass buddies, and grubbing New York Pizza. If you jumped on the Boston rap scene after the Audible train left town, or if you generally avoid rap shows on account of muffled, inaccessible vocals, Expo’s homecoming will be worth that last $50 in your account. Check him out along with the Greater Good, Awkward Landing, and special guests next Thursday, July 24, at the Middle East upstairs; and download “50 Million Pictures” above.
